@charset "utf-8";
/* CSS Document */
html,body{
  font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#000000;
	margin:0px;
	padding:0px;
	text-align:left; 
	width:100%;
	height:100%;
    scrollbar-face-color: #99D1F7;
            scrollbar-highlight-color: #99D1F7;
            scrollbar-shadow-color: #65A2EA;
            scrollbar-3dlight-color: #65A2EA;
            scrollbar-arrow-color: #E0F7FC;
            scrollbar-track-color: #E0F7FC;
            scrollbar-darkshadow-color: #FFFFFF;
}
A:link {
	COLOR: #003E76;
	TEXT-DECORATION: none;
}
A:visited {
	COLOR: #003E76;
	TEXT-DECORATION: none;
}
A:active {
	COLOR: #003E76;
	TEXT-DECORATION: none;
}
A:hover {
	COLOR: #FF3333; 
	TEXT-DECORATION: none;
}
body.contentbody {
	background-image: url( ../Images/Tmp/pagecontent_04.png);
	background-repeat: repeat-x;
	background-position: left top;
}
 
body.panel{
	background-image: url(../Images/Tmp/contentbg.gif);
	background-repeat: repeat-y;
	background-position: left top;
}
body.LeftPanel {
	width:100%;
	height:100%;
	overflow:hidden;
	COLOR: #000000;
	background-image: url(../Images/Tmp/pagecontent_02.png);
	background-repeat: repeat-x;
	background-position: top left;
}
img{
border: none; 
	behavior: url(iepngfix.htc);

}

/*-----------------------------------------indexBox--------------------------------------------*/
div.index_Box{
height:100%;
width:100%;
background-color: #66CCFF;
}
div.index_footer{
z-index:2;
padding-top:5px;
MARGIN-TOP: 1px;
 background-color:#0099FF;
 text-align:center;
  color:#000000;
  height:30px;
  font-size:12px;
   background-image: url(../Images/Tmp/topbg_04.png); 
   background-position:5px  0;
    background-repeat:repeat-x;
}
/*-----------------------------------------End indexBox--------------------------------------------*/

/*---------------------------------top-------------------------------------------------------*/
div.topbox{
width:100%;
height:80px;
background-image:url(../Images/Tmp/headerbj.png);
background-position:top left;
background-repeat:repeat-x;
}
div.topbgbox{
width:1009px;
height:80px;
background-image: url(../Images/Tmp/topbg.png);
background-position:top center;
background-repeat: no-repeat;
}
div.topRightbox{
	width:100%;
	height:80px;
}

div.topLink{
 padding-top:5px;
 color:#394747;
}
div.topLink A:link {
	COLOR: #394747;
	TEXT-DECORATION: none;
}
div.topLink A:visited {
	COLOR: #394747;
	TEXT-DECORATION: none;
}
div.topLink A:active {
	COLOR: #394747;
	TEXT-DECORATION: none;
}
div.topLink A:hover {
	COLOR: #394747; 
	TEXT-DECORATION: none;
}
div.topLink ul{ 
  list-style:none;
  }
div.topLink ul li{
margin-left:4px;
margin-right:4px;
float:left;
}/**/
/*-----------------------------------end top----------------------------------------*/


/*-----------------------------------------foot------------------------------------------------*/
div.footbox{
width:100%;
height:35px;
background-image:url(../Images/Tmp/footer_02.jpg);
background-position:top left;
background-repeat:repeat-x;
font-size:12px;
padding-top:5px;
text-align:center;
}
/*-----------------------------------------end foot------------------------------------------*/

/*----------------------------------------------------contentstyle------------------------------------*/


 div.contenttop{
  text-align:right;
  vertical-align:top;
  width:100%;
  padding-right:0px;
  height:60px;
 }
  
div.contentLinkR{
    padding-top:-18px;
	*padding-top:8px;
	_padding-top:8px;
	height:33px;
	
	background-image: url(../Images/Tmp/righttop.png);
	background-repeat: no-repeat;
	background-position: 0px 0px;
	float:right;
}
 #contentLink{
    
	padding-right:28px;
	float:right;
	 
	height:33px;
	margin-right:10px;
	background-image: url(../Images/Tmp/righttopR.png);
	background-repeat: no-repeat;
	background-position:top right;
}

 #contentLink ul{ 
  list-style:none;
  }
#contentLink ul li{
margin-left:4px;
margin-right:4px;
float:left;
}
/*------------------------------------Login----------------------------------------------*/
#login_box{
	width:1024px;
	height:768px;	 
	text-align:center;	 
	background-image: url(../Images/Tmp/loginbg.jpg);
	background-repeat: no-repeat;
	background-position:0px 0px;
}
#login{
	width:520px;
	height:328px;
	text-align:center;
	vertical-align:bottom;
	margin-top:184px;	 
}  
div.input{
text-align: left;
width:250px;
height:100px;
float:right;
margin-top:150px;
margin-right:30px;
}
div.input ul{
list-style:none;}
div.input ul li{
height:30px;}
input.text{
	border:1px #aaaaaa solid;
	color:#212121;
	font-size:9pt;
	padding:2px 0px 2px 5px;
	background-image: url(../Images/Tmp/input_bg.png);
	background-repeat: repeat-x;
	background-position: 0 -1;
	width:150px;
}
div.company_footer{

margin-left:80px;
width:350px;}


body.LoginPage
{
	background-color:#d3e5f9; overflow:hidden;
	background: url(../Images/Tmp/loginbg-x.jpg);
	background-position: top center; 
	background-repeat:repeat-x; 
	text-align:center; 
	vertical-align:top;
	margin-top:0;
	padding-top:0;
}
 
/*-----------------------------------------End Login-------------------------------------------*/
/*--------------------------DmainPage--------------------------------------*/
 
div.Current_location {
	margin-top:0px;
	padding-top:5px;
	
	background-image: url(../images/white-top-bottom.gif);
	background-repeat: repeat-x;
	background-position: left top;
	height:20px;
	width:100%;
	color:#115A9D;
}
td.title{
	margin-top:0px;
	padding-top:5px;
	padding-left:10px;
	background-image: url(../images/white-top-bottom.gif);
	background-repeat: repeat-x;
	background-position: left top;
	height:25px;
	width:100%;
	color:#115A9D;
	font-weight:bold;
}
caption.title{
margin-top:0px;
 
padding-top:5px;
padding-left:10px;
	background-image: url(../images/white-top-bottom.gif);
	background-repeat: repeat-x;
	background-position: left top;
	height:25px;
	width:100%;
	color:#115A9D;
	 
	border-left:#8AB9FB 1px solid;
	border-top:#8AB9FB 1px solid;
	border-right:#8AB9FB 1px solid;
	font-weight:bold;
	 
}

div.mainContent{
margin-left:1px;
margin-right:1px;
  padding-top:10px;
  width:100%;
  
}
.clsLock
{
	border-top-width: 1px solid;
	border-left-width: 1px solid;
	font-size: 12px;
    color: #6A6A6A;
	width:120px;
	border-right-width: 1px solid;
	background-color:#F6F6F6;
	 
}
div.pagger{
	margin-top:10px;
	width:100%;
	height:20px;
	border-top-width: 1px;
	border-bottom-width: 1px;
	border-top-style: dashed;
	border-bottom-style: dashed;
	border-top-color: #8AB9FB;
	border-bottom-color: #8AB9FB;
	font-size:9px;
}

select.SmallSelect{ COLOR: #082C4F;  border: 1px solid #082C4F; background: white url('../images/bg_input_text.png') top left repeat-x; BORDER-BOTTOM:1px double; FONT-SIZE: 9pt; FONT-STYLE: normal; FONT-VARIANT: normal; FONT-WEIGHT: normal; HEIGHT: 18px; LINE-HEIGHT: normal}
select.SmallSelect:hover{ COLOR: #000066;  border: 1px solid #C0BBB4; background: white url('../images/bg_input_text_hover.png') top left repeat-x; BORDER-BOTTOM:1px double; FONT-SIZE: 9pt; FONT-STYLE: normal; FONT-VARIANT: normal; FONT-WEIGHT: normal; HEIGHT: 18px; LINE-HEIGHT: normal}

/*--------------------------Dend mainPage--------------------------------------*/
/*----------------------------btnStyle-----------------------------*/
input.SmallButton{
	font-size:8pt;
	padding-top:24px;
	height: 21px;
	text-decoration: none;
	vertical-align: middle;
	border: 0px solid #FFFFFF;
	width:36px;
	cursor:hand;
	letter-spacing:5px ;
}


input.SmallButtonAHover{width:50px;height:21px;color:#FFFFFF;background: url("../Images/btn_a.png") no-repeat;border:0px;cursor:hand;background-position:0 -21px;}
input.SmallButtonA{width:50px;height:21px;color:#FFFFFF;background:url("../Images/btn_a.png") no-repeat;border:0px;cursor:hand;}
input.SmallButtonA:hover{background-position:0 -21px; color:#002E57;}

input.SmallButtonBHover{width:74px;height:21px;color:#FFFFFF;background:url("../Images/btn_b.png") no-repeat;border:0px;cursor:hand;background-position:0 -21px;}
input.SmallButtonB{width:74px;height:21px;color:#FFFFFF;background:url("../Images/btn_b.png") no-repeat;border:0px;cursor:hand;}
input.SmallButtonB:hover{background-position:0 -21px; color:#FFFFFF;}

input.SmallButtonCHover{width:105px;height:21px;color:#FFFFFF;background:url("../Images/btn_c.png") no-repeat;border:0px;cursor:hand;background-position:0 -21px;}
input.SmallButtonC{width:105px;height:21px;color:#FFFFFF;background:url("../Images/btn_c.png") no-repeat;border:0px;cursor:hand;}
input.SmallButtonC:hover{background-position:0 -21px; color:#FFFFFF}

input.SmallButtonDHover{width:160px;height:21px;color:#FFFFFF;background:url("../Images/btn_d.png") no-repeat;border:0px;cursor:hand;background-position:0 -21px;}
input.SmallButtonD{width:160px;height:21px;color:#FFFFFF;background:url("../Images/btn_d.png") no-repeat;border:0px;cursor:hand;}
input.SmallButtonD:hover{background-position:0 -21px;}

input.SmallButtonEHover{width:245px;height:21px;color:#FFFFFF;background:url("../Images/btn_e.png") no-repeat;border:0px;cursor:hand;background-position:0 -21px;}
input.SmallButtonE{width:245px;height:21px;color:#FFFFFF;background:url("../Images/btn_e.png") no-repeat;border:0px;cursor:hand;}
input.SmallButtonE:hover{background-position:0 -21px;}
input.SmallInput,textarea.SmallInput,#inputbox input.inputusename ,input.clsEdit{font-size: 9pt;padding: 1px 5px; width:180px;text-align:left; vertical-align: middle; border: 1px solid #8AB9FB; background: white  url("../Images/bg_input_text.png") top left repeat-x;}
input.SmallInput:hover,textarea.SmallInput:hover,#inputbox input.inputusename:hover {font-size: 9pt;border: 1px solid #75DFFF; background: white url('../Images/bg_input_text_hover.png') top left repeat-x; width:180px;}

/*-------------------------------end btnStyle------------------*/
/*-----------------------------------Mul_pageStyle--------------------------------------------*/
UL.TabBarLevel1 { PADDING-RIGHT: 0px; PADDING-LEFT: 0px; BACKGROUND-IMAGE: url(../images/tabbar_level1_bk.gif); PADDING-BOTTOM: 0px; MARGIN: 0px; PADDING-TOP: 0px; LIST-STYLE-TYPE: none; HEIGHT: 29px }
UL.TabBarLevel1 LI { PADDING-RIGHT: 0px; PADDING-LEFT: 0px; BACKGROUND: url(../images/tabbar_level1_slice_left_bk.gif) no-repeat left top; FLOAT: left; PADDING-BOTTOM: 0px; MARGIN-RIGHT: 1px; PADDING-TOP: 0px; HEIGHT: 29px }
UL.TabBarLevel1 LI A { PADDING-RIGHT: 20px; DISPLAY: block; PADDING-LEFT: 20px; BACKGROUND: url(../images/tabbar_level1_slice_right_bk.gif) no-repeat right top; PADDING-BOTTOM: 0px; COLOR: #333; LINE-HEIGHT: 29px; PADDING-TOP: 0px; WHITE-SPACE: nowrap }
UL.TabBarLevel1 LI.Selected { BACKGROUND: url(../images/tabbar_level1_slice_selected_left_bk.gif) no-repeat left top }
UL.TabBarLevel1 LI.Selected A { BACKGROUND: url(../images/tabbar_level1_slice_selected_right_bk.gif) no-repeat right top }
DIV.HackBox { BORDER-RIGHT: #6697cd 2px solid; PADDING-RIGHT: 2px; DISPLAY: none; PADDING-LEFT: 2px; PADDING-BOTTOM: 2px; BORDER-LEFT: #6697cd 2px solid; PADDING-TOP: 2px; BORDER-BOTTOM: #6697cd 2px solid }
/*-----------------------------------end Mul_pageStyle--------------------------------------------*/

/*--------------------------------------------------------ShowWindow---------------------------------------*/
div.ShowWindow
{
	width:500px;
	margin:0 auto;
	overflow-y:hidden;
	vertical-align:top; 
	display:block;
	border:1px #8AB9FB solid;
	padding:2px
	 
}
div.showWindw_title_left
{
	background-image: url(../Images/Show_Windows_titlebg_left.png);
	height:19px;
	width:100%;
	border-bottom:#2da3c0 1px solid;
}
div.showWindw_title_right
{
	background-image: url(../Images/Show_Windows_titlebg_right.png);
	background-repeat: no-repeat;
	background-position: right top;
	height:19px;
	width:100%;
	 
}
div.showWindw_title_text
{
	 
	width:20%;
	float:left;
	height:19px;
	color: #003F5E;
	padding-top:1px;
	padding-left:3px;
}
div.showWindw_title_icon
{
	 
	width:35%;
	float:right;
	height:19px;
	text-align:right;
	padding-top:1px;
	padding-right:3px;
	 
	
}
div.showWindw_content
{
	 
	width:100%;
	overflow:hidden;
	border:#9eb5ca 1px solid;
	vertical-align:top;
	padding:1px;
	margin:0 auto
}/*------------------------------------------begin grid-------------------------*/
table.Grid{
margin-top:5px;
 border-color:#8AB9FB;
 width:100%;
 border-width:1px;
 border-style:solid;
 border-collapse:collapse;
 margin-bottom:25px;
 }
table.Grid tr.HeaderStyle{
	width:100%;
    font-family: verdana;
 	font-size: 12px;
    text-align: center;
	vertical-align: middle;
	line-height: normal;
	letter-spacing: normal;
	padding-right: 0px;
	padding-left: 0px;
	padding-bottom: 1px;
	padding-top: 3px;
	height:20px;
	border-right: #ffffff 1px solid;
	border-top: #ffffff 1px solid;
	border-left: #ffffff 1px solid;
	border-bottom: #ffffff 1px solid;
	margin-top: 1px;
	margin-right: 0px;
	margin-bottom: 1px;
	margin-left: 0px;
	color:#000000;
}
table.Grid tr.HeaderStyle th,.HeaderStyle td{
border:1px solid #8AB9FB;
background: url(../images/gridtitle.jpg); 
text-align:center;}

 
.ItemStyle {
    background-color:#ffffff;
    color:#000000;
    border:1px solid darkgreen;
    padding:3px;
    height:22px;
	font-size:10pt;
}
.ItemStyle td{
border:1px solid #8AB9FB;}
.AlternatingItemStyle {
    background-color: #EAF1FB;
    color:#000000;
    border:1px solid darkgreen;
    padding:3px;
    height:22px;
	font-size:10pt;
}
.AlternatingItemStyle td{
border:1px solid #8AB9FB;}

div.pagger{
text-align:center;
margin-top:10px;
	width:100%;
	height:20px;
	border-top-width: 1px;
	border-bottom-width: 1px;
	border-top-style: dashed;
	border-bottom-style: dashed;
	border-top-color: #8AB9FB;
	border-bottom-color: #8AB9FB;
	font-size:9px;
}
div.pagger span{
height:16px;
margin-left:10px;
margin-right:10px;}
div.pagger span a{
margin-bottom:10px;}
/*-------------------------------------------end grid-------------------------*/



